ClubEnsayos.com - Ensayos de Calidad, Tareas y Monografias
Buscar

Sistemas De Informacion


Enviado por   •  11 de Septiembre de 2013  •  7.918 Palabras (32 Páginas)  •  448 Visitas

Página 1 de 32

INSTITUTO TECNOLOGICO DE CHIHUAHUA II

SISTEMAS DE INFORMACION II

UNIDAD I

ING. MA. EUGENIA CARMONA MUÑOZ

Contenido

1 FUNDAMENTOS DE DISENO 3

1.1 Panorama General Del Diseño Físico y Lógico 3

1.2 CONCEPTOS DE DISEÑO DE SISTEMAS 7

1.2.1 Acoplamiento y Coherencia 7

1.2.2 Arquitectura del Software 20

1.3 HEURISTICAS DE DISENO 20

1.3.1 Tamaño de Módulo 21

1.3.2 Amplitud del Control (Fan-out) 22

1.3.3 Ancho de Entrada (Fan-In) 23

1.3.4 Alcance de Efecto / Alcance de Control 24

Examen 25

1 FUNDAMENTOS DE DISENO

1.1 Panorama General Del Diseño Físico y Lógico

DISEÑO FÍSICO

El diseño físico de sistemas es la forma en que se lograrán las tareas del sistema, lo que incluye la manera de conjuntar sus componentes y las funciones que realizará cada uno de éstos.

En el diseño físico se especifican las características de los componentes del sistema requeridos para poner en práctica el diseño lógico. En esta fase deben delinearse las características de cada uno de los componentes que se enumeran a continuación.

Diseño de hardware. Debe especificarse todo el equipo de cómputo, lo que incluye dispositivos de entrada, procesamiento y salida, con sus características de rendimiento. Por ejemplo, si el diseño lógico especifica que la base de datos debe contener grandes volúmenes de datos históricos, se requerirá que los dispositivos de almacenamiento del sistema sean de gran capacidad.

Diseño de software.

Deben especificarse las características de todo el Software Por ejemplo, si en el diseño lógico se indica la necesidad de que de que los usuarios actualicen al mismo tiempo la base de datos, en el diseño físico deben especificarse un sistema de administración de base de datos que lo permita algunos casos se puede adquirir el software, mientras que en otros se desarrollan internamente. Las especificaciones de diseño lógico, en cuanto a requisitos de salidas, entradas y procesamiento de los programas, también se toman en cuenta durante el diseño físico del software. Así pues, se especificaría la capacidad de acceder a datos almacenados en ciertos archivos de disco que el programa utiliza.

Diseño de bases de datos.

Es necesario detallar el tipo, estructura y funciones de las bases de datos. Las relaciones entre los elementos de datos establecidos en el diseño lógico deben reflejarse también en el diseño físico. Estas relaciones incluyen aspectos tales como las rutas de acceso y la organización de la estructura de archivos. Por fortuna, existen muchos sistemas excelentes de administración de bases de datos que son útiles para esta actividad.

Diseño de telecomunicaciones.

Deben especificarse las características necesarias del software, medios y dispositivos de telecomunicaciones. De tal suerte, si el diseño lógico indica que todo los miembros de un departamento deben compartir datos y software, ha de hacerlo posible la configuración de la red de área local y el software de telecomunicaciones especificados en el diseño físico.

Diseño de personal.

Este paso incluye especificar los antecedentes y experiencia de los individuos que más probablemente satisfagan las descripciones de empleos que se incluyen en el diseño lógico.

Diseño de procedimientos y controles. Comprende detallar la forma en que se ejecuta cada aplicación y las medidas para minimizar las probabilidades de delitos y fraudes. Tales especificaciones incluyen métodos de auditoría, soporte y distribución de salidas.

DISEÑO LOGICO

El diseño lógico de sistemas se refiere a lo que hará el nuevo sistema, es una descripción de los requisitos funcionales de un sistema. En otras palabras, es la expresión conceptual de lo que hará el sistema para resolver los problemas identificados en el análisis previo. A falta de este paso, los aspectos técnicos del sistema (como los dispositivos de hardware que deban adquirirse) con frecuencia oscurecen la solución.

El diseño lógico incluye planear el propósito de cada elemento del sistema, sin relación con consideraciones de hardware y software. Las especificaciones de diseño lógico que se determinar, y documentan se detallan en los párrafos siguientes.

Diseño de salida.

Es una descripción de todas las salidas del sistema e incluye sus tipos, formato, contenido y frecuencia. Por ejemplo, el requisito de que todas las facturas de la compañía incluyan el número de factura original de los clientes es una especificación de diseño lógico. Las herramientas de diseño de pantallas e informes pueden usarse durante la fase de diseño de salidas para satisfacer los requisitos de salidas del sistema.

Diseño de entrada.

Una vez que se completa el diseño de salidas, puede iniciarse el de entradas. En éste se especifican los tipos, formato, contenido sistema capture los números telefónicos de los clientes cuando éstos llaman a la organización y use tal dato para buscar de manera automática la información de su cuenta, es una especificación de diseño lógico. Es posible utilizar diagramas y diseños de pantallas e informes diversos para especificar el tipo, formato y contenido de los datos de entrada.

Diseño de procesamiento.

Los tipos de cálculos, comparaciones y manipulaciones de datos en general que requiere el sistema se determinan durante esta fase. Por ejemplo, un programa de nómina requiere cálculos de los sueldos brutos y netos, retenciones de impuestos federales y locales, y otras deducciones y planes de ahorro.

Diseño de archivos y bases de datos.

En muchos sistemas de información se requieren subsistemas de archivos y bases de datos. Las características de estos subsistemas se especifican también en la fase de diseño lógico. Por ejemplo, la capacidad para obtener la actualización instantánea de los registros de los clientes es una especificación de diseño lógico. En muchos casos, un administrador de bases de datos participa en este aspecto del diseño. Los diagramas de flujo de datos y de entidad relación por lo común se emplean durante el diseño de archivos y bases de datos.

Diseño de telecomunicaciones.

Durante el diseño lógico es necesario especificar los sistemas de redes y telecomunicaciones. Por ejemplo, en un hotel podría especificarse un sistema de cliente/servidor con un cierto número de estaciones de trabajo enlazadas con el servidor. A partir de

...

Descargar como (para miembros actualizados) txt (52 Kb)
Leer 31 páginas más »
Disponible sólo en Clubensayos.com